Output eebc022ce05f63338fee17f739d349b859e93321dc2d1e261c97be6cd2256c14:6

value
73500000
script pubkey
OP_0 OP_PUSHBYTES_20 20770008b762b5d0ae2fe6c5ca57ca36b40404cd
address
bc1qypmsqz9hv26apt30umzu5472x66qgpxd8jx9tq
transaction
eebc022ce05f63338fee17f739d349b859e93321dc2d1e261c97be6cd2256c14
spent
true